ADAU1701JSTZ Chip Detailed Introduction
The ADAU1701JSTZ is a high-performance SigmaDSP® audio processor designed by Analog Devices, offering a comprehensive single-chip solution for audio processing. It integrates a 28/56-bit digital audio processor, two ADCs, four DACs, and microcontroller-like control interfaces. This chip is designed to deliver high-quality audio processing comparable to that found in high-end studio equipment, with most processing done in full 56-bit double precision mode.
ADAU1701JSTZ Features
The ADAU1701JSTZ features a 28/56-bit, 50 MIPS digital audio processor capable of handling complex audio processing tasks with ease. It includes two ADCs with a signal-to-noise ratio (SNR) of 100 dB and total harmonic distortion plus noise (THD+N) of -83 dB, and four DACs with an SNR of 104 dB and THD+N of -90 dB. The chip supports complete standalone operation, with the ability to self-boot from a serial EEPROM and includes an auxiliary ADC with a 4-input multiplexer for analog control. It also features GPIOs for digital controls and outputs, and a fully programmable design using the SigmaStudio graphical tool. The chip includes a 28-bit × 28-bit multiplier with a 56-bit accumulator for full double-precision processing, ensuring high-resolution signal operations.
ADAU1701JSTZ Applications
The ADAU1701JSTZ is widely used in various audio applications, including multimedia speaker systems, MP3 player speaker docks, automotive head units, minicomponent stereos, digital televisions, studio monitors, speaker crossovers, musical instrument effects processors, and in-seat sound systems for aircraft and motor coaches. Its high-quality audio processing capabilities make it ideal for applications requiring significant audio enhancement and control.
Advantages of Choosing ADAU1701JSTZ
The ADAU1701JSTZ offers several advantages over other audio processing solutions. Its integrated SigmaDSP core provides high-precision, real-time audio signal processing, ensuring superior audio quality. The chip's flexibility in programmability, supported by the SigmaStudio graphical development environment, allows for easy customization of signal processing flows without requiring extensive DSP programming experience. Additionally, its low power consumption and compact packaging make it suitable for portable and embedded audio systems.
